02.07.2010, 18:25 | #51 |
Старший Пользователь
Регистрация: 06.07.2007
Возраст: 45
Город: Екатеринбург
Регион: 66, 96
Машина: Honda Fit
Сообщений: 820
|
надо прогу писать или скриптик, но при устнавленном соединение это должна делать винда, она этого не умеет. Ну по крайней мере мне это пока неизвестно. От сюда вывод - нельзя этого реализовать. Паралельно 2 программы работать с компортом не могут.
__________________
Мой проект: Honda Fit 2002 г.в. Некоторые полезности в которых принимаю участие: Инструкция к iCar DS iCarDS + Тестер ECU |
02.07.2010, 18:58 | #52 |
Больной. Диагноз "Car PC"
Регистрация: 01.09.2005
Возраст: 51
Город: Москва
Регион: 77, 97, 99, 177
Машина: 08\Acura\MDX •••• 07\Honda\Civic 4D
Сообщений: 4,379
|
Умеет. В свойствах модема есть закладка "Дополнительно". Там есть "Строка инициализации модема". Она выполняется перед установлением соединения.
__________________
Старый проект Honda Accord RHD Теперь будет Acura MDX 2008 и Honda Civic 4D 2007 и Mitsubishi Outlander XL 2011 |
02.07.2010, 20:44 | #53 |
Старший Пользователь
Регистрация: 06.07.2007
Возраст: 45
Город: Екатеринбург
Регион: 66, 96
Машина: Honda Fit
Сообщений: 820
|
инициализация - да, но тут просят во время его работы опредялять статус и выводить это на экране. Для этого нужно выдать команду и получить ее результат, а порт уже занят виндой. Можно поробовать разделить порт программой Xport и им подобным, но как это работатет я незнаю и еще не пробовал.
__________________
Мой проект: Honda Fit 2002 г.в. Некоторые полезности в которых принимаю участие: Инструкция к iCar DS iCarDS + Тестер ECU |
03.07.2010, 02:51 | #54 |
Старший Пользователь
Регистрация: 03.07.2007
Город: Москва
Регион: 77, 97, 99, 177
Машина: 07\Chevrolet\Captiva
Сообщений: 474
|
AT modems can usually be interrupted by sending
the string "+++" to them. Generally you can send "+++", which will suspend the data connection; send the command you want and read the results; then send some command to restart the data connection. Собственно вот....надеюсь перевод не нужен И еще - у меня есть оооочень большая уверенность, что разные типы сетей элементарно отслеживаются какими-нибудь разными подсетками айпишников... ЗЫ. Тока у меня все больше и больше возникает вопрос - а нахрена тебе это надо ? |
05.07.2010, 03:55 | #55 | |
Гуру
Регистрация: 20.12.2005
Город: Москва
Регион: 77, 97, 99, 177
Машина: 2004 \ AUDI \ A4 AVANT
Сообщений: 1,625
|
Цитата:
ответ на вопрос: хотелось индикатор, думал может какой-то есть не сложный способ его реализовать но раз так всё сложно - не буду с этим связываться к слову - в программе мегафонмодемовской зелёной есть такой показометр... |
|
20.08.2010, 16:53 | #57 | |
Бывалый писикарщик
Регистрация: 06.09.2007
Город: Питер
Регион: 78, 98
Машина: Тойота РАВ4, ХА50, 2021.
Сообщений: 3,085
|
Цитата:
|
|
20.08.2010, 17:13 | #58 |
Пользователь
Регистрация: 23.12.2009
Город: СПб
Регион: 41
Сообщений: 59
|
Все таки глючный модем, система с ним из слипа выходит долго, бывает что вообще не выходит Йотовский модем в этом плане намного лучше!
|
04.09.2010, 03:23 | #59 |
Старший Пользователь
Регистрация: 11.06.2008
Возраст: 46
Регион: 77, 97, 99, 177
Сообщений: 438
|
Обнаружил, что у модема два COM порта. На один из них шлется инфа о типе связи, уровне приема, и еще о чем-то. Там же можно узнать баланс.
Шлется инфа примерно такого содержания Код:
^MODE:3,3 ^RSSI:15 ^RSSI:18 ^BOOT:39615029,0,0,0,87 ^BOOT:39615029,0,0,0,87 ^RSSI:15 MODE - тип коннекта. 3,3 - это EDGE, а 5,4 - 3G Еще можно дать команду, но ее надо кодировать Вот тут http://community.livejournal.com/ru_linux/2358687.html написано как послать команду и как раскодировать результат Я слал AT+CUSD=1,AA180C3602,15 и получил в ответ баланс в закодированном в PDU текстовом виде. Так что надо чуть напрячься и можно сделать не только определение типа подключения, но и показывать уровень сигнала и определение баланса.
__________________
Ford focus2, материнка ASUS AT3GC-I (atom 330), 1G памяти, HDD 200G, Lart радио, bluetooth, видеозапись. Монитор Lilliput 889GL. Оболочка RR+DigitalFX 3.0, подробности тут:http://forum.pccar.ru/showthread.php?t=5588 |
29.09.2010, 21:39 | #60 | |
Гуру
Регистрация: 20.12.2005
Город: Москва
Регион: 77, 97, 99, 177
Машина: 2004 \ AUDI \ A4 AVANT
Сообщений: 1,625
|
Цитата:
я тут игрался с DEVCON наткнулся на пример скрипта для перезапуска модема упростил его до такого вида: PHP код:
он даже работает, судя по записям в логах, но модем как стоит раком, так и продолжает стоять (в этот момент кстати на модеме постоянно горит и не моргает светодиод) - не помогает скрипт - или я что-то не правильно делаю со скриптом?!?!? в итоге помогает перетыкание (его мать) модема физическим образом, это так не удобно, когда модем в бордачке!!!!
__________________
Второй вариант инсталляции - Audi A4 AVANT - |Работает полноценно| Первый вариант инсталляции - Chevrolet Lacetti - |Работал почти как часы| Последний раз редактировалось Z@GR; 01.10.2010 в 19:26. |
|
Здесь присутствуют: 2 (пользователей: 0 , гостей: 2) | |
|
|